MySQL性能调优是提升数据库响应速度和系统整体效率的关键环节。合理的查询策略和优化手段能够显著减少资源消耗,提高数据处理能力。
索引是优化查询的核心工具之一。正确使用索引可以大幅缩短查询时间,但过多或不当的索引会增加写入开销。应根据查询条件和数据分布情况,选择合适的字段建立索引。
避免全表扫描是提升查询效率的重要原则。通过分析执行计划(EXPLAIN),可以识别出未使用索引的查询,并进行调整。同时,合理设计表结构,减少冗余字段,也有助于提升查询性能。
AI绘图结果,仅供参考
查询语句的编写同样影响性能。避免使用SELECT ,只选取必要字段;减少子查询嵌套,合理使用JOIN操作。•适当使用缓存机制,如查询缓存或应用层缓存,也能有效降低数据库负载。
定期维护数据库,如优化表、更新统计信息,有助于保持查询优化器的准确性。同时,监控慢查询日志,及时发现并优化低效查询,是持续优化的重要手段。